Jana Wu is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ker, a Licensed Alcohol and Drug Counselor, an Internationally Certified Alcohol and Drug Counselor, and a Credentialed Alcoholism and Substance Abuse Counselor with a master’s degree in social work from Smith College. Wu specializes in treating post-traumatic stress disorder, anxiety, depression, and co-occurring disorders. With experience in therapeutic roles throughout Mountainside’s continuum, she is especially skilled at navigating complex family dynamics and supporting veterans as well as healthcare and wellness professionals. Wu draws from Acceptance Commitment Therapy, as well as somatic and experiential therapies. Additionally, she incorporates mindfulness and breathwork through her experience as a yoga teacher. She also co-chairs the Addictions Committee for the National Association of Social Workers of Connecticut.
